

It was a great pleasure to partner with Gathering Friends Outreach in my hometown of Springfield, MO., to assist the underserved and unhoused in my community. Gathering Friends Outreach is a sub-group of Gathering Friends for the Homeless, providing on-the-street services to Springfield’s homeless and at-risk population. Every Tuesday, a meal is provided to anyone in need. They rely solely on volunteer workers who form mentoring relationships with those served while providing basic necessities. This was my first event in my own hometown, and despite an unwelcome thunderstorm, it went very well. Outreach Humanity supplied basic hygiene supplies, first aid kits, oral hygiene kits, and women’s health essentials.
